Default VA 10th Floor Space Alterations

The contractor is to provide materials and labor for space alterations to the Veteran’s Administration office located on the 10th floor of the Federal Building, 210 Walnut Street, Des Moines, Iowa. The work will include the renovation of approximately 8, 000 square feet of office space in an occupied federal building. The renovations will be completed in four phases. Areas of work will be vacant at the time of construction. This project consists of approximately 460 linear feet of partition demolition and associated electrical, phone and data removal. The contractor will need to provide approximately 150 linear feet of new partition, prepped and painted. The project also requires approximately 60 new data and phone lines and 20 new electrical connections and light re-circuiting. Carpet will be done under a different contract Work can be accomplished during normal business hours, after hours work is acceptable but not required. The contractor is to provide all materials not previously mentioned, labor, equipment, tools, management and supervision as required and needed for the completion of this project. The contract will have 45 days after receipt of the Notice to Proceed to complete the project. Estimated cost is $75,000 to $100,000. The contractor will be required to obtain a GSA security clearance for all individuals working on site. If you are interested in bidding this project respond by email no LATER THAN Friday, December 21, 2007 to cynthia.tabor@gsa.gov with your company name, contact person, address, phone number, fax number and DUNS number. You MUST state the Solicitation Number of GS-06P-08-TN-C-0005. Proposal packages will be mailed to interested parties after that date and will be sent on a disc unless a hard copy is requested. There will be a walk through of the project. This will be noted in your proposal packet. All proposals submitted must allow 90 days for GSA acceptance. THIS REQUEST FOR SOLICITATION DOES NOT OBLIGATE THE GOVERNMENT TO MAKE AN AWARD. According to FAR 4.11 ALL contractors MUST be registered in Central Contractor Registration [CCR],Central Contractor Registration (CCR) and Online Representations and Certification [ORCA],https://orca.bpn.gov, before having their bid evaluated.
